No Party waives or relinquishes any immunity or defense on behalf of itself, <br />its governing body, officers, employees and agents as a result of the execution of <br />this Agreement and the performance of the covenants contained herein. <br />8. It is understood by both parties that the Mayor of the City of La Porte and/or <br />the person designated by or acting as Mayor has the authority to declare an <br />emergency and provide for the sheltering of essential persons. <br /> <br />9. This Agreement shall become effective as to each Party on the date signed <br />and shall continue in force and remain binding on City and District through <br />December 31 of the year signed. This Agreement shall renew automatically for a <br />period of one year upon the completion of the initial term and each subsequent <br />term unless and until such time as the governing body of a City or District <br />terminates its participation in this Agreement by giving the other Party thirty (30) <br />days written thereof. <br /> <br />Duly executed this ~~ day of ~Jl1Jt ,2006. <br />
